What to Expect in Hordaland in August
Hordaland, Norway is a region in Norway. August in Hordaland generally has temperatures that range from mild to pleasant, with precipitation levels ranging from high to heavy. The month of August is in the summer season.
Temperatures
During the day the temperature is mild in Røldal at 14°C (57°F) and pleasant in Eikelandsosen at 19°C (66°F). As night falls, temperatures generally drop to 11°C (52°F) in Eikelandsosen and 7°C (45°F) in Røldal.To explore the conditions in Hordaland, Norway in more detail, check the map below.
